Body

Authorship and Creation

Red Dog was produced by Nelson Woss[20]. It was directed by Kriv Stenders[5]. Cast members include Koko[12], Josh Lucas[13], Rachael Taylor[14], John Batchelor[15], Bill Hunter[16], and Keisha Castle-Hughes[17].

Publication

Red Dog was published on January 1, 2011[28]. The original language of it was English[23]. Genres include film based on book[7], drama film[8], and comedy film[9]. It was distributed by video on demand[25].

Reception

Red Dog received the AACTA Award for Best Film[3]. Reviews include 83%[26] and 6.7/10[27].

Adaptations and Inspiration

Red Dog's after a work by is recorded as Louis de Bernières[29]. It was followed by it: True Blue[11].
